phpundmysql.de

27. Januar 2011
von (sr)
Keine Kommentare

CSS Vorlagen für mehrspaltige Layouts

Die Aufteilung in Spalten ist für moderne Webseiten Standard. Matthew James Taylor hat auf seiner Webseite einige Layouts für mehrspaltige (1-3 Spalten) Liquid Layouts inklusive Header und Footer zusammengestellt, die ausschließlich mit CSS auskommen. Durch den Aufruf der Beispielseiten hat man das jeweilige Template schon geladen und muss die Seite nur noch lokal abspeichern, um sie in eigenen Projekten einsetzen zu können. Die Layouts sind frei verwendbar. Weiterlesen

24. Januar 2011
von (sr)
Keine Kommentare

Structs in PHP

PHP Arrays sind Allesfresser: Egal, welche Datenstruktur man hineinkippt, sie speichern es und halten es auf Abruf bereit – sei es skalar, ein Array oder ein Objekt. Genau diese Flexibilität macht sie im Alltag aber auch so unberechenbar, gerade im Vergleich mit bspw. Structs aus C. Kore Nordmann zeigt auf qafoo.com, wie man Structs als PHP Klasse implementieren und nutzen kann. Weiterlesen

22. Januar 2011
von (sr)
Keine Kommentare

Bekommt CSS3 Variablen?

Wäre das nicht schön: In CSS mal eben einen Farbwert wie #EEEEEE in einer Variablen gespeichert und dann an diversen Stellen darauf zugreifen? Eine Selbstverständlichkeit in Programmiersprachen und ein Schritt Richtung Wiederverwendbarkeit und Wartbarkeit. Der Wunsch danach ist bei CSS Anhängern nicht neu, aber eine Realisierung bahnt sich jetzt erst an. Nettuts diskutiert Vor- und Nachteile. Weiterlesen

HTML5_Badge_48

18. Januar 2011
von (sr)
Keine Kommentare

Ein Gesicht für HTML5

Die Standardisierung ist noch nicht abgeschlossen, aber dennoch rührt das W3C bereits die Werbetrommel für die kommende Generation von HTML und darunter zusammengefasste Webtechniken. Neu ist ein plakativ moderner Logoentwurf, der das Zeug hat, sich wie ein Lauffeuer zu verbreiten und HTML5 damit ein Gesicht zu geben. Weiterlesen

13. Januar 2011
von (sr)
Keine Kommentare

Browser spezifische Styles mit CSSUserAgent

Unterschiedliche Browser benötigen manchmal unterschiedliches CSS. Das wird nicht nur solange so bleiben, wie veraltete Browserversionen auf dem Markt sind, sondern auch mit der CSS3 Browsergeneration. Um damit umgehen zu können, sorgt die JavaScript Library CSSUserAgent dafür, dass das Head Element einer Seite mit Browser spezifischen Klassen angereichert wird. Weiterlesen

internet_explorer

12. Januar 2011
von (sr)
Keine Kommentare

Das Ende des Internet Explorer 6

Der Internet Explorer ist der Klotz am Bein jedes Webdesigners. Als XP Standardbrowser und Admins Liebling hat er jahrelang dafür gesorgt, dass Webseiten neben fortschreitenden Versionen mittels Browserweichen an seine beschränkten Fähigkeiten angepasst blieben. Aber aktuelle Browserstatistiken zeigen: Er verschwindet. Weiterlesen